There are roughly 2,500 cases of the 2023 Château Laforge, which comes all from the lower plain and more gravelly soils. It has a complex, medium-bodied, elegant, supple style with tons to love. Red and black fruits, savory herbs, flowers, and spicy notes all define the aromatics, and it has outstanding length on the palate.

With a spicy touch to the red fruits, incense, licorice, and flowers on the nose. Medium-bodied, fresh, bright, and fruity, the wine finishes with sweet black raspberries from start to finish. The wine blends 92% Merlot with 8% Cabernet Franc.
A blend of 92% Merlot and 8% Cabernet Franc, the 2023 Laforge has a pH of 3.75 and it is deep garnet-purple in color. It gallops out of the glass with powerful notes of black cherry preserves, blueberry pie, and fresh raspberries, plus wafts of dried roses, wild sage, and underbrush. Medium-bodied, the palate is so soft, silky, and refreshing, with perfumed red and black berry flavors and a fragrant finish.
This is structured and a little tight, yet with a fine texture to the tannins. Medium-bodied with a core of succulent fruit that turns linear and tight on the finish. A blend of 90% merlot and 10% cabernet franc.
